A.The commission may authorize an individual to perform initial or annual inspections under this article or any other inspection under this article designated by the commission, if the individual does all of the following:
1.Meets the qualifications and insurance requirements prescribed by the commission.
2.Is certified by an organization that is accredited by a national society of mechanical engineers in accordance with a national standard for safety of elevators, dumbwaiters, escalators and moving walks as determined by the commission.
3.Follows the inspection procedures established by the commission for private elevator inspectors.
